Russia informed Japan about possible consequences of Amur pollution
Russia has informed Japan about possible consequences of Amur pollution by benzene from China. This was reported by representative of Ministry of economic development and foreign affairs over Habarovsky krai Aleksey Kiryanov.
"Administration of Hokkaido prefecture requested to inform about content and concentration of poisoning substances, which present in Amur as a result of breakdown on Chinese chemical plant. Traces of benzene spot may reach Sakhalin, Kurile seashores as well as Japan and Korea in spring-summer period.
Representatives of prefecture took the notice into consideration but didn`t express the desire to participate in monitoring program over Amur, Okhotsk and Japan seas", - said Kiryanov.
